Prom Dress by Body Type Series Look #5: The 'Skittle'
You have a skittle (bowling pin) body shape if you have...
average bust, slim waist, ok tummy, big thighs, and chunky calves (like Halle Berry).
For prom, look for a dress that concentrates on your top half. Look for a dress with a simple, figure-skimming skirt, and a bodice that is fitted and low cut, which will show off your bust and small waist. High heels and pretty jewelery complete the look. You likely have short legs, so avoid any heels with ankle straps.

Velvet evening dress with silver-bead and rhinestone trim, ca. 1928. Made by Cohen-Jackson. Gift of Mrs. Frank M. Mayfield. Courtesy of the Missouri History Museum.

This is a VINTAGE ballet costume. It is a one piece dress including a six panel bodice and three layer chiffon skirt. This dress features a built in hook and pocket closure on the back. There are three rows of pockets at the closure which allows the costume to be somewhat adjustable should the wearer gain or lose weight. The skirt is somewhat transparent, and this listing does not include the underwear / bloomers normally worn with this sort of costume.
This dress was originally made about 10 years ago for a production of Coppelia. It is in very good condition, as it was only worn a maximum of 7 times. Even so, there is some yellowing under the arms.
